Programming Services (FPDS Code D308)

 

It is AEM's view that software development is a cyclical life-cycle engineering process. We begin the development process by first defining, with our clients, the target software's intended performance parameters, functional specifications and user requirements. As system development progresses from the initial definition process, our analysts evaluate the consequences of each defined parameter, specification and expectation. Each consequence is then assessed in terms of risks and alternatives. AEM then prototypes the best alternatives while continually validating against the initial definitions, which may be modified, expanded or eliminated at any point within the engineering process. The prototype leads to formation of a development plan followed by further risk and alternative analysis. This round of risk and alternative analysis results in a second prototype, which leads to product design, followed by design validation and verification. Validation and verification is followed by integration and test plan definition, followed by operational analysis, benchmarking, coding, unit testing, integration testing, and acceptance testing and full implementation.

Millennium Conversion Services (Y2K)

 

AEM provides support to the Navy for potential programming problems because of the year 2000 (Y2K) millennium change. The problem stems from the use of a two-digit date in many computer programs, computer systems, and embedded computer devices. At the turn of the century, some computer systems will be unable to differentiate between the year 1900 and 2000. This will cause systems to incorrectly calculate or fail completely. AEM provides strategic planning, documentation, and programming to minimize this problem.

One of the more dramatic uses that AEM provides is use of the new imaging-foundation technology within AutoCAD. This technology allows users to place raster images; everything from scanned-in engineering documents, aerial photographs, and satellite images, to faxes, company logos, renderings, and simple color snapshots; directly into their standard vector-based AutoCAD drawings.
